## Step 4: Cut over the profile store shards

At this point Nestmark's user-profile store is running dual-write against the new shard ring. For the security review: per-shard credentials are scoped so no shard can read another's keyspace, and the router only holds short-lived tokens. Cutover flips reads shard-by-shard, oldest cohort first, with rollback available until step 6. The router needs the shard map and auth settings in place first — here's the current set.

deployment values, kadug-fawip:
[fenath]
port = 9200
region = north-3
host = fenath.lumicworks.corp
timeout_ms = 250
retries = 7

Finance Review Summary — Sale of the Tollery Unit

For heads of department, Ashgrave Holdings. The Tollery packaging unit sale closed at 6.2x EBITDA to Wrenfold Capital, above the internal floor. Net proceeds after advisory fees and pension transfer are broadly as modelled. Stranded costs of roughly 4% of group overhead must be absorbed by year-end; allocations to follow. Proceeds are earmarked per the plan noted below.

management briefing: The renewal with Wenixix Holdings closes at $2 million a year, 20 percent above the last contract. Project Druix slips by one quarter because of the tooling delay.

Welcome to the Brightfern Clinic support rotation. The appointment reminder job runs nightly at 02:00 and pulls tomorrow's schedule from the Larkwell booking service, then sends SMS reminders through our messaging gateway. If reminders fail, check the worker logs before escalating. The job authenticates to the gateway using a token stored in the worker's env file. Add the following line directly below this paragraph:

env line for hafop-bawef: LEDGER_TOKEN29=b4cab0997aa887491937b10e4e8d3